Am I correct to understand we run the heat lamp 24-7 for the chicks?

It makes sense if they can't regulate their temp, but I wanted to confirm before we got chicks :)

we were expecting to get day old chicks this weekend but they weren't ready yet, so we'll probably get them as 5-6 day old chicks
 
For the first 7 days. After that its better if you run a non lighted heating element during the night time. You will need to provide constant heat for the first four weeks though.
 
One place I as reading said use infrared bulb so it doesn't disrupt their sleep pattern, so I purchased an infrared heat light. Would that be okay for after the first 7 days?
